Is it good to place dried flowers in the office for feng shui?
Placing dried flowers in the office is very bad for feng shui.
Dried flowers are already dead flowers, symbolizing death and decline.
Therefore, it is not recommended to place dried flowers in the office.

Which plants can improve the feng shui in the office?
The feng shui of the office is very diverse. To change the feng shui with plants, it mainly depends on what kind of feng shui you want to change.
Is it career feng shui, or financial feng shui, or feng shui for eliminating negative energies?
For those who want to improve financial feng shui, the following plants can help accumulate wealth
Plants such as lucky bamboo, money tree, dragon blood tree, broad-leafed fig, palm fern, seven-leaf lotus, areca palm, bamboo palm, Chinese evergreen, orchid, cyclamen, citrus, tiger tail plant, and bird's nest fern have auspicious and prosperous effects in office feng shui.
For those who want to eliminate negative energies and purify the environment, the following plants are suitable
Plant varieties such as bamboo palm, offspring ball, golden spiny cactus, cactus, and potted gourds have strong power to repel evil spirits, able to transform external negative energies through the five elements, and are considered as guardians of safety in office spaces. Therefore, placing them in the office can block negative energy. In office culture, there may be unpleasant situations, and the above-mentioned feng shui plants in the office can adjust the environment and improve relationships among colleagues.
For those who want to kill bacteria and remove dust in the office, the following plants can be placed
Chrysanthemums, cycads, mint, snake plant, roses, osmanthus, and peace lilies. Among these, four types of plants are particularly popular in offices due to their powerful effects and easy care, making them the preferred feng shui plants for offices.
